What you're describing is the most common format for these types of questions, but not the only format. The correct answer to a Sufficient Assumption (Justify) question is often simply a restatement or the contrapositive.
I'm going over the most common format with formal logic, then with a few examples from real PT questions:
Evidence: A ---> B
Conclusion: C ---> B
Sufficient Assumption #1: C ---> A
Sufficient Assumption #2: NOT A ---> NOT C
Contrapositively...
Evidence: D ---> E
Conclusion: D ---> F
Sufficient Assumption #1: E ---> F
Sufficient Assumption #2: NOT F ---> NOT E

PT 58, S1, Q25
If a wig has any handmade components, it is more expensive than one with none. Similarly, a made-to-measure wig ranges from medium-priced to expensive. Handmade foundations are never found on wigs that do not use human hair. Furthermore, any wig that contains human hair should be dry-cleaned. So all made-to-measure wigs should be dry-cleaned.
P1: Wigs with handmade components --> More expensive than non-handmade
P2: Made-to-measure wigs --> Medium-priced to expensive.
P3: Handmade components --> Wigs with human hair.
P4: Wigs with human hair --> Dry-cleaned
Conclusion: Made-to-measure wigs --> Dry-cleaned
Sufficient Assumption: Made-to-measure wigs --> Wigs with human hair
Correct Answer Choice (A): Any wig whose price falls in the medium-priced to expensive range has a handmade foundation. (Medium-priced to expensive --> Handmade components, which is the SAME as Made-to-measure wigs --> Wigs with human hair)
Answer choice (B): If a wig's foundation is handmade, then it is more expensive than one whose foundation is not handmade. (This is a restatement of P1, so it's wrong.)
Answer choice (C): A wig that has any handmade components should be dry-cleaned. (This is a combination of P3 and P4 and includes a common element from the conclusion, so it's wrong.)
Answer choice (D): If a wig's foundation is handmade, then its price is at least in the medium range. (Wrong. Made-to-measure wigs are in medium to expensive range.)
Answer choice (E): Any wig that should be dry-cleaned has a foundation that is handmade. (Wrong because it's a Mistaken Reversal of P3 and P4.)
